Q2 Abdulkrim Company manufactures a product A. The company estimates the cost function for the total costs. The cost driver is number of units. The following informations were collected:
Month Units Total Costs
January 3,560 $242,400
February 3,800 $252,000
March 4,000 $260,000
April 3,600 $244,000
May 3,200 $228,000
June 3,040 $221,600
Compute a cost function using the high-low method.
(1 Mark)
VC = (Highest TC – Lowest TC)/(Highest units – Lowest units) Variable Cost = (260,000−221,600)
(4,000−3,040)
V. C =38,400 = $40 960
FC = Highest total cost – highest units*variable cost Fixed Cost = $260,000 – 4,000units *$40 = $100,000
Cost function = $100,000 + 40* Variable Cost .

Q 5 Discuss the concept of Equivalent Units in process costing and give numerical example? (1 Mark)
Equivalent units are the total number of complete units that are the same as the total unfinished products at the end of the trading period. The equivalent units are expressed as percentages of the total units in an organization . For example, the equivalent units are 60% of the total units. The equivalent units with 45,000 incomplete units are 27,000compete units (60%*45,000).
